Former Sports Minister, Mustapha Ussif, has weighed in on the Black Queens’ success, attributing their bronze medal win in the 2024 Women’s Africa Cup of Nations (WAFCON) to coordination between the Ghana Football Association (GFA), the government, and corporate bodies.
The Black Queens’ remarkable bronze medal win in the just-ended WAFCON has sparked celebrations and praise for the team’s dedication and hard work.
During the team’s visit to parliament on Tuesday, Former Sports Minister Mustapha Ussif attributed the team’s success to coordination between the Ghana Football Association (GFA), the government, and corporate bodies.
“Any time there is coordination between the GFA, the government, and corporate body, you will see success,” Ussif said, emphasizing the importance of collaboration in achieving sporting excellence.
The former Sports Minister also urged corporate institutions to extend their support to the Black Queens, just as they do to the Black Stars.
“I want to urge corporate institutions to support not only the Black Stars but the Black Queens as well.”
